Output 0671e4b3784d93c0a54ae28b06952f33ce754c55b19b97c66e881ac5c1fb0fa8:1

value
26420822
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ee82124c2c7d8dac3e4a31a1da71390201b68bf5 OP_EQUAL
address
MVeGscMRhCw6i2WAHAztjUPrFPehJrNUSH
transaction
0671e4b3784d93c0a54ae28b06952f33ce754c55b19b97c66e881ac5c1fb0fa8
spent
true